Transaction 43bf9a1622bf325c17c6f9fc19ccb76d8ebaaef8b954d591055ea22040f617a4

1 Input
2 Outputs
  • 43bf9a1622bf325c17c6f9fc19ccb76d8ebaaef8b954d591055ea22040f617a4:0
  • value  1025063
    address  37H19JAw2x9W2pNct4fFfRKx91xvWiAZoN
  • 43bf9a1622bf325c17c6f9fc19ccb76d8ebaaef8b954d591055ea22040f617a4:1
  • value  152070
    address  14hxpX6uDEzfegQvtUeE4i6GJpny4PVgq1